Ellen DeGeneres Goes Crazy For Girl Scout Cookies

WARREN, Ohio (January 16, 2007) — You just never know who will buy a few boxes of Girl Scout cookies — or a thousand.

Ten-year-old Alexis Moyers of Geneva, Ohio, is a fan of comedian Ellen DeGeneres. So she e-mailed the talk show host to ask if she would buy some Girl Scout cookies to help her troop pay for a trip to New York.

DeGeneres didn’t just buy some boxes, she ordered one-thousand, at three dollars, 50 cents a box. A Girl Scout spokeswoman says DeGeneres ordered an assortment of cookies.

The show’s publicist says DeGeneres placed her order with Alexis during a telephone call that aired during Thursday’s show. On a show that will air today, DeGeneres will get her cookies and present Alexis with a check for 35-hundred dollars.
